Sysdig

Sysdig is an open source, system-level exploration that capture system state and activity from a running Linux instance, then save, filter and analyze.

  • Comprehensive Monitoring
    Sysdig provides extensive monitoring capabilities for containers, Kubernetes, and cloud-native environments, giving users deep visibility into their infrastructure.
  • Unified Security and Monitoring
    By combining security and monitoring, Sysdig simplifies operations and enhances security posture, reducing the need for multiple disparate tools.
  • Real-time Threat Detection
    Sysdig offers real-time threat detection and incident response for containers and Kubernetes, helping to quickly identify and mitigate security issues.
  • Kubernetes-native
    Sysdig is designed specifically with Kubernetes in mind, providing in-depth insights and controls for managing and securing Kubernetes workloads.
  • Scalability
    The platform can scale to support large, distributed environments, making it suitable for enterprises with extensive containerized applications.

Possible disadvantages

  • Complexity
    The breadth of features can be overwhelming for new users, requiring a learning curve to fully utilize the platform’s capabilities.
  • Cost
    While providing robust features, Sysdig can be expensive, particularly for smaller organizations or start-ups with limited budgets.
  • Resource Intensive
    Sysdig’s deep visibility and monitoring can consume significant resources, which may affect performance, especially in resource-constrained environments.
  • Integration Complexity
    Integrating Sysdig with existing tools and workflows can sometimes be complex and require additional effort from the IT team.
  • Customization
    Some users may find that Sysdig's dashboards and reports require more customization to meet specific organizational needs.
